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76826531 48903 66514523123 099 0793289
807829 61643864767 27
807829 61643864767 27
3198800 119128084 3004968837
All about undefined
Interested in learning more?
807829 61643864767 27
3198800 119128084 3004968837
See more
59702267143 59893286 5369
17643409 58712245738 9043838391 271302
See more
9571475323 38906017430
57684 6322513 10
See more